Output 896954d496739f606ffff39cf3c15c143548a0c6e902eeb346c307b32471a7ee:1

value
43864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e48a2b865c1af751f1e8177c576d9191a5390425 OP_EQUAL
address
3NXRWW61o1mAxfyWP4pJp8jEc3Dg68RJ2k
transaction
896954d496739f606ffff39cf3c15c143548a0c6e902eeb346c307b32471a7ee